Winter brings one of the most apparent failures
Cold weather condition is when several garage doors reveal issues that have actually been developing silently for months. Property owners frequently call after the very first tough freeze, stating the door was "fine yesterday." What usually took place is not a sudden failure from no place. A worn roller, a weak springtime, a dry hinge, or an aging climate seal lastly went across the line when temperature levels dropped.
One typical winter season concern is thickened lubricating substance. If the wrong item was made use of, especially a grease that stiffens in reduced temperatures, the rollers and hinges can end up being slow-moving. The opener needs to work more difficult to relocate the door, which additional effort shows up as grinding noises, doubt, or reversal prior to the door totally shuts. In separated garages this ends up being a lot more noticeable due to the fact that the area is cooler and much less insulated.
Springs likewise act in a different way in winter season. Torsion and extension springtimes are crafted for repeated cycles, however cool temperature levels can make aging steel less flexible. If a springtime was currently near the end of its life, winter season is commonly when it snaps. Garage door spring substitute is among the most usual cold-season solution calls for that factor. In a lot of cases, the owner records hearing a loud bang from the garage and later uncovers the door will certainly not raise more than a few inches. That bang is commonly the spring breaking under tension.
Weather seals deserve more attention than they typically obtain. The bottom seal can freeze to the concrete if water has merged under the door overnight. When the opener tries to lift the door, it may strain, reverse, or tear the seal. Side and top seals can also set and lose adaptability, letting in drafts, snow dirt, and dampness. When that occurs, the garage becomes colder, and the door system experiences even more due to the fact that the equipment remains at a reduced temperature level for longer periods.
There is likewise the battery factor. Many modern-day garage door opener systems make use of backup batteries, cordless keypads, remotes, and security sensing units that can be sensitive to cool. Batteries lose performance in low temperatures. Sensor lenses fog up. Wiring that was hardly safe and secure in autumn ends up being a trouble in wintertime when contraction affects terminals and connections.

Fall is the period that rewards preventive work
If there is one period when garage door solution settles most plainly, it is fall. The temperatures are usually moderate, professionals can check and readjust the system under secure conditions, and proprietors have a possibility to take care of weaknesses prior to wintertime turns them into emergencies.
Fall is an optimal time to examine equilibrium. With the opener disconnected, a correctly balanced door should lift efficiently and hug mid-height without drifting greatly up or down. If it goes down, the springtimes may be losing tension. If it rises, they might be over-tensioned or dissimilar. Either problem puts unneeded stress and anxiety on the opener and modifications just how the door responds in colder weather.
It is additionally the right time to consider the little points that frequently come to be big things later on: cracked boundary seals, loosened hinge bolts, fraying lift cable televisions, corrosion beginning at the bottom panel, and rollers that no longer turn easily. A modest solution go to in autumn can protect against a no-access garage on a cold morning.

Signs that seasonal wear is becoming a genuine fixing issue
A few symptoms often be worthy of interest, specifically when they show up after a change in weather condition:
The door relocates erratically, is reluctant, or jerks throughout travel. New sounds show up, such as standing out, grinding, screeching, or a sharp bang. The opener strains, reverses suddenly, or fails to shut fully. Gaps show up along the floor or sides, allowing water, light, or drafts. The door feels uncommonly hefty when run manually.These warning signs typically get here in clusters. A heavy-feeling door plus opener strain normally points towards spring or balance problem. Water breach plus sticking at the bottom commonly recommends seal damage and poor water drainage. Grinding plus unequal movement can indicate roller or track concerns. The exact medical diagnosis relies on the door type and equipment, but the pattern is generally clear to a skilled technician.

Climate and geography transform the fixing calendar
The local environment forms which repairs show up initially. In snowy north regions, freezing seals, fragile weatherstripping, and spring failures control winter service calls. In warm southern climates, opener stress and anxiety, panel development, and humidity-related corrosion appear more often. Coastal areas deal with salt air, which quickens corrosion on metal parts. Dry inland climates can be easier on rust however more difficult on rubber and plastic components that crack over time.
This is why common maintenance suggestions just goes so far. The ideal lube in Minnesota might not be the very best choice in Florida. The door that executes fine in an inland suburb may require updated hardware near the coastline. Also within one city, a subjected wind-prone building will mature in different ways from a sheltered property.
